Capitals’ GM Brian MacLellan: “We Need An Experienced Coach, [One Who Will] Press Buttons On Some Players”
After firing head coach Todd Reirden on Sunday morning, Washington Capitals GM Brian MacLellan told the media that “we need an experienced coach, [one who will] press buttons on some players.” He added that the team is “going to find … Continue reading

Devils Fire Head Coach John Hynes
Photo: Yahoo! Sports After falling to the Buffalo Sabres by a score of 7-1 on Monday night for their second straight loss, the New Jersey Devils announced on Tuesday that they have fired head coach John Hynes. Assistant coach Alain … Continue reading

Flyers Fire Head Coach Dave Hakstol
Photo: Yahoo! Sports The Philadelphia Flyers fired head coach Dave Hakstol, the team announced on Monday morning. Hakstol was not out during the Flyers’ practice on Monday. According to Sportsnet’s John Shannon, Scott Gordon will come up from their AHL … Continue reading

Report: Capitals Hire Reid Cashman As Assistant Coach
Photo: AHL.com The Washington Capitals hired Reid Cashman as an assistant coach, according to Bill Riga, the associate head men’s hockey coach at Quinnipiac University.
